
In something of a family reunion, Bobby Osborne Jr, has been announced as the new bassist with the Larry Stephenson Band.
Bobby is the youngest son of Bobby Osborne of The Osborne Brothers fame, and Stephenson was a close friend to both Bobby the elder and his brother, Sonny Osborne, for a great many years. When you hear Larry sing and play, the similarities to Bobby Sr. are unmistakable, so it is something of a tender, full-circle moment bringing Bobby Jr. into the band.
Jr. has his own professional career, starting out playing rhythm guitar with The Osborne Brothers, and on bass for some time with his dad’s band, Rocky Top X-Press. Bobby had also spent several years touring with The Price Sisters before joining up with Stephenson.
Larry says that he is very pleased with his newest bandmate.
“We’re really happy to have Bobby, Jr. in the band. His bass playing is second to none and he sure knows how to sing harmony parts. Of course he does; we all know who he learned from!
I look forward to working with him for many years to come!”
